How to Write a Worcester Telegram Obituary
Writing an obituary might seem intimidating, but it doesn’t have to be. Think of it as writing a short biography of the person you’ve lost.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you get started:
- Start with the Basics: Begin with the full name of the deceased, their date of birth, and the date of their passing.
- Add Personal Details: Include where they were born, where they lived, and any significant life events like marriages or career milestones.
- Mention Family Members: List surviving family members and any predeceased relatives.
- Share Their Passions: Highlight hobbies, interests, and anything that made them special.
- End with Funeral Details: Provide information about the funeral service, memorial, or any other events.
Remember, it doesn’t have to be perfect. Just focus on capturing the essence of the person you’re honoring.

Important Elements to Include
Every obituary should have a few key elements to make it meaningful and informative. Here’s a quick rundown:
- Full Name: Always start with the full name of the deceased.
- Birth and Death Dates: Include both dates to give context to their life span.
- Family Information: List surviving and predeceased family members.
- Life Achievements: Highlight significant accomplishments or contributions.
- Service Details: Provide information about funeral or memorial services.
These elements ensure that the obituary is both a tribute and a practical tool for those who need it.

How to Submit an Obituary
Submitting an obituary to the Worcester Telegram is easier than you might think. Here’s how you can do it:
- Visit the Website: Go to the Worcester Telegram website and navigate to the obituary section.
- Fill Out the Form: Enter all the necessary information, including the text of the obituary.
- Review and Submit: Double-check everything before hitting submit to ensure accuracy.
It’s that simple! And if you have any questions or need help, the Telegram staff is always ready to assist.
What Happens Next?
Once you’ve submitted your obituary, it will be reviewed by the editorial team. They may reach out if they need any clarifications or additional information. After that, your obituary will be published both online and in the print edition, depending on your preference.
Costs Associated with Publishing
Publishing an obituary does come with a cost, but it’s usually reasonable. The Worcester Telegram offers different pricing options based on the length of the obituary and whether you want it in print or online. Here’s a rough idea of what you can expect:
- Online Only: Typically around $100 for a standard obituary.
- Print and Online: Costs can range from $200 to $500, depending on the length and additional features.
It’s always a good idea to check the current pricing on their website or contact them directly for the most accurate information.
Ways to Save
If budget is a concern, consider publishing a shorter obituary or opting for online-only publication. Both options are still effective in reaching your audience and honoring the life of the deceased.
